My system got screwed up so I did a fresh install of Ubuntu 10.04. Download latest version of boing. Had to make some changes in Firefox to get it to work and also to disable IPv6 in Thunderbird. Tried disabling IPv6 generally.
----------------------------------------Anyway installed boing via a sudo aptitude install boinc-client boinc-manager. But when I reboot and look at messages it says it cannot connect to internet. Also not sure how it would know my id cos it never asked for it., ![]() |

Hi Keith,
----------------------------------------Would you please visit the Synaptic Package Manager or the Ubuntu Software centre and uninstall BOINC. Then, reinstall from either these 2 managers. Simply type BOINC in the search bar. First do the core client, then the BOINC Manager. When attaching to WCG use your member name and password. TTYL edit: Some wiki instructions: http://boinc.berkeley.edu/wiki/Installing_on_Linux
